About the Job: The psychologist works with preschool and schoolstaff, and parents to develop evidence-based psychology interventions. Thepsychologist is a member of an inter-disciplinary team and works with childrenand young people with developmental, cognitive, social, emotional, behaviouraland physical difficulties, and exceptional needs (including giftedness) andtheir families. The psychologist works with preschool and school staff, andparents to develop evidence-based psychology interventions that include proactive,targeted and intensive strategies that can be adapted for learning and homecontexts. This position works under the professional support and direction ofthe Senior Psychologist. Qualifications: Essential: Current and fullregistration (general) with the Psychology Board of Australia. Desirable: Psychology Board of Australia approved supervisor. Area of practiceendorsement - educational and developmental psychology and/or clinicalpsychology and/or counselling psychology. Special Conditions: The successful applicant isrequired to gain a Department for Human Services (DHS) working with childrencheck (WWCC) prior to being employed which is required to be renewed every fiveyears before incumbent will be required to undertake RRHAN –EC (Respondingto Risks of Harm, Abuse and Neglect - EducationCare) Facilitator Lead (Masterclass) extended course or the online(Fundamentals) course which will be required to be updated every threeyears.
